#2 Bhuvneshwar Kumar and MS Dhoni miss out on their significant landmarks

Coming into the fifth game of the series, two Indian cricketers eyed major achievements in ODI cricket. One was MS Dhoni who was looking forward to completing his 10,000th run in the ODI cricket for India while Bhuvneshwar Kumar was set to complete his 100 ODI wickets.
The Indian legend, Mahendra Singh Dhoni, has 10,173 runs in ODIs, however, 174 runs of these were scored while representing Asia XI. This left him at 9,999 runs in ODI cricket for India. With only 105 runs needed to win, India did not need MS Dhoni with the bat and he remains on 9,999 runs.
Bhuvneshwar Kumar before this match had grabbed 98 scalps in ODI cricket. This being the last ODI of the series, the Uttar Pradesh swing bowler needed two more wickets to complete his hundred. He took the first step forward by dismissing Kieron Powell in the first over itself but failed to take any other wickets. Bhuvi finished with the bowling figures of 1/11 in four overs and will have to wait to complete his 100.
